How do I authenticate my Shopify email domain with SPF and DKIM?

To make sure your Shopify order and notification emails reach your customers’ inbox (not spam), you must authenticate your branded sender email domain using SPF, DKIM, and DMARC records.

Why authentication is required

From February 1, 2024, Gmail and Yahoo require all branded sender emails to be authenticated. If your domain is not authenticated, Shopify rewrites your sender email to:

[email protected]

To keep your branded email (for example: [email protected]), authentication is mandatory.

Step 1 – Set your Sender Email

  1. Go to Settings > Notifications.
  2. In Sender email, enter your branded email (example: [email protected]).
  3. Click Save.

Step 2 – Authenticate your domain in Shopify

  1. Go to Settings > Notifications.
  2. Under Sender email, click Authenticate your domain.
  3. Shopify will display CNAME records that must be added to your domain provider.

Step 3 – Add Shopify CNAME records (SPF & DKIM)

Log in to your domain provider (GoDaddy, Cloudflare, Namecheap, etc) and add the CNAME records shown inside your Shopify admin.

TypeHostValue
CNAMEProvided by ShopifyProvided by Shopify

These records connect your domain to Shopify’s SPF and DKIM authentication system.

Step 4 – Add DMARC record

Add the following TXT record to your domain DNS:

TypeHost / NameValue
TXT_dmarcv=DMARC1; p=none;

This DMARC policy allows Shopify to legally send emails on behalf of your domain.

Step 5 – Wait and verify

DNS propagation can take up to 48 hours.

Go back to:

Settings → Notifications → Sender Email

Status should show: Authenticated.

If authentication is not completed

  • Your sender email is rewritten to [email protected]
  • Emails may land in spam
  • Brand trust and deliverability are reduced

Final Result

Once SPF, DKIM, and DMARC are authenticated, your Shopify store can send:

  • Order confirmations
  • Shipping notifications
  • Marketing emails

from your branded domain securely and reliably.
